The statement discusses changes to the Building Safety Regulator (BSR) by moving its functions from the Health and Safety Executive (HSE) to a new Executive Non-Departmental Public Body.
Action Requested
Draft regulations are being laid before the House to move the BSR's functions, which will strengthen accountability and pave the way for a single construction regulator as recommended in the Grenfell Tower Inquiry Phase 2 report.
Key Facts
- Changes to the Building Safety Regulator were announced by the department in June 2025.
- Functions of the BSR are being moved from the Health and Safety Executive (HSE) to an Executive Non-Departmental Public Body sponsored by the Ministry of Housing, Communities and Local Government.
- This change is a step towards establishing a single construction regulator as per the Grenfell Tower Inquiry Phase 2 report recommendation.
